Bonded by their lack of memory, Charlie and Silas work together to investigate what happened to them, grasping at clues to try to uncover their past. Both awaken in the middle of their school day with no recollection of who they are, who their families are, or even what they look like. ![]() Never Never takes the reader on a mysterious journey with Charlie and Silas as they try to remember their pasts and their identities.
